Severe Caribbean droughts may magnify food insecurity

Thursday, November 8, 2018 - 16:40 in Earth & Climate

Climate change is impacting the Caribbean, with millions facing increasing food insecurity and decreasing freshwater availability as droughts become more likely across the region, according to new Cornell University research in Geophysical Research Letters.
